Understanding the Math: Odds, Value, and Betting Strategies
PointsBet offers American, Decimal, and Fractional odds. Understanding the underlying mathematics is key to calculating potential payouts and assessing bet value.
Example Calculation (American Odds): If you bet $50 on a team with odds of -150, the calculation for profit is: (Stake / |Odds|) * 100. Here, (50 / 150) * 100 = $33.33 profit. Total return = Stake + Profit = $83.33.
For a +200 underdog, the profit is: (Stake * Odds) / 100. A $50 bet yields (50 * 200) / 100 = $100 profit. Total return = $150.
PointsBetting Strategy: This unique feature allows wins and losses to multiply based on the margin of victory. For instance, if you place a 10-point PointsBet on a team at -110 and they win by 15 points, you win 10 * 1.5 = 15 units. Conversely, if they lose by 5 points, you lose 10 * 0.5 = 5 units. This requires a deep understanding of team margins and risk management.

Troubleshooting Common PointsBet Login and App Issues
Technical issues can impede access. Here are detailed scenarios and fixes.
Scenario 1: “Invalid Password” Error on PointsBet login.
Solution: Use the “Forgot Password” link. You will receive an email to reset your password. Ensure the new password is strong (8+ characters, mix of letters, numbers, symbols) and not reused from other sites. Clear your browser cache or app data if the issue persists.
Scenario 2: PointsBet app Crashing on Launch.
Solution: First, check for updates in your device’s app store. If updated, try force-stopping the app and reopening it. On Android, go to Settings > Apps > PointsBet > Storage > Clear Cache. On iOS, offload and reinstall the app. Ensure your device OS is updated.
Scenario 3: Geo-Location Errors During Login.
Solution: PointsBet uses geo-fencing to ensure you are within a licensed state. Enable Location Services (GPS) on your device. For Wi-Fi, ensure your IP address reflects your correct location. Using a VPN will cause login failure—disable it entirely.
Scenario 4: Account Locked or Suspended.
Solution: This often stems from failed verification attempts or suspicious activity. Contact customer support directly via live chat with your account details and prepared identification documents to resolve the issue.
